Output 7fa6eb8153f3591a0252ac78be632f89cf0f5fe2e74e7487f3ff06bb3ae99ce8:5

value
300318470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b021d0fe6aedce14becde194897e5ba40e840a1d OP_EQUAL
address
3HkKMuhEQLc6xqtXvNTPpq1raCUT6Qwks5
transaction
7fa6eb8153f3591a0252ac78be632f89cf0f5fe2e74e7487f3ff06bb3ae99ce8
spent
true